governing documentDocuments that govern the control

  • Key lifecycle procedure running from generation through to destruction · Policy repository / GRC workspace
  • Key register recording owner, purpose, cryptoperiod and next rotation date · Policy repository / GRC workspace
  • Proof that the key store operates separately from application and middleware tiers · Policy repository / GRC workspace
  • Key compromise response instruction and any compromise event that invoked it · Policy repository / GRC workspace

First move

This control is evidenced by people and documents, not systems. Put the document under version control with an owner and review date, and log each review as a record with reviewer and date. Do not try to automate it.
